Pull Unicouple and its hoses completely out from storage compartment located at rear of dishwasher
and attach it to the faucet adapter.
Turn water fully on before starting the dishwasher.

Turn off the water.
Release the water pressure by depressing the pressure release button. This relieves water pressure and protects you, and the
room, from severe splashing.
Release Unicouple from faucet by depressing the collar at the top of the Unicouple connector.

If faucet has not threads: attach the faucet adapter to faucet, then tightenevery screw
of the adapter. To prevent leaking your should tighten the adapter.
2
Attach the Unicouple connector to the faucet adapter by depressing the collaratthetopoftheconnector.
When Unicouple is all the way up onto the adapter, release the collar. It willthensnapIntopositionto
lock the Unicouple in place. The Unicouple s small hose carries water from the faucet to the dishwasher.
Its large hose carries drain water to the sink. Be sure Unicouple is pointingtowardthesinkbowldrain
opening and the sink drain is open for water that will drain from your dishwasher. If your dishwasher
drains into a disposer, operate the disposer until it is completely empty before starting the dishwasher.

A hose thatattaches to a sink spray can burst if it is installed onthe samewaterlineas the dishwasher. If your sinkhas one, itis
recommendedthet the hose bedisconnected and the hole plugged.
Fused electricalsupply isrequired-copper wire only.Time delay fuseor circuit breakerrecommendedand provide separate
circuitservingonly thisappliance.Outlet shouldbe placed in adjacent cabinet.
Make sure that the plug on the appliance remains accessible after installation.

Theappliance must be connected to thewater mains usingnewhose-sets.
The old hose-sets should not be reused.
Water pressure must be between 0,04 MPa and 1 MPa. If the pressure is below theminimum
consult our Service Department for advice.
